backswimmer

/ˈbækˌswɪmər/
IPA guide

Definitions of backswimmer
  1. noun
    predaceous aquatic insect that swims on its back and may inflict painful bites
    synonyms: Notonecta undulata
    see moresee less
    type of:
    bug, hemipteran, hemipteron, hemipterous insect
    insects with sucking mouthparts and forewings thickened and leathery at the base; usually show incomplete metamorphosis
